What is a Ballast?

Before we dive into the ballast wiring diagram, let us first understand what a ballast is. A ballast is a device used to regulate the current flow to the lamps, especially in fluorescent lamps. It limits the current flow to the lamp, preventing it from getting damaged due to overcurrent. A ballast also helps the lamp to start and maintain a stable light output.

There are mainly two types of ballasts – electronic and magnetic. Electronic ballasts are efficient, lightweight, and consume less power. Magnetic ballasts, on the other hand, are bulky, heavy and consume more power. The wiring diagram of both ballasts is different, and we will discuss it in the following sections.
